The Personal Allowance for 21/22 is £12,570 (tax code is 1257L). We have used this code in our calculations. If your income is greater than £100,000, your personal allowance benefit is cut by £1 for every £2 you earn above the threshold. Enter the number of Realty Income Corp. shares you hold and we'll calculate your dividend payments:Example of DPR calculations. Company X reports $10/Yearly dividend per share paid and $25/Earnings per share, then its DPR = 40% (0.4). Company Y states that for the previous year has paid in dividends $100,000 and has registered a total Net income of $500,000, then its DPR = 20% (0.2). To calculate the dividend payout ratio, the formula divides the dividend amount distributed in the period by the net income in the same period. Dividend Payout Ratio = Dividends ÷ Net Income. For example, if a company issued $20 million in dividends in the current period with $100 million in net income, the payout ratio would be 20%.Dividend yield is a calculation of the amount (in dollars) of a company’s current annual dividend per share divided by its current stock price: Dividend Yield = Current Annual Dividend Per Share/Current Stock Price. It includes estimates for dividends paid, dividend taxes, capital gains taxes, management fees, and inflation. buzz etfforex com vs oanda Dividend yield = Annual dividend per share/Current stock price. As an example, if a stock costs $100 and pays an annual dividend of $7 the dividend yield will be $7/$100, or 7%. Like the dividend payout ratio, dividend yield is a metric investors can use when comparing stocks to understand the health of a company.31 Jul 2022 ...
